I was thinking about doing a 100 pounder... In the summer he in PA they were going for $1.69 a pound If I were to do butts, How much butts would I need and how much would I charge for that???

Thanks
 
90 people-1/2 pound cooked meat per person=90lbs of pork butts at $0.98/lb.
Yield is 45lbs. of pulled pork @ $12/lb
Charge $475 drop off the meat and collect your money.

If you are delivering in pans why do they care if it's a pig or butts? Butts would be a lot less work.
60-80 lbs of butts should do 90 people fine.

I'd go $475 for the butts & $600 for the pig
